  1. Develop and implement security protocols and procedures to safeguard sensitive data and critical systems.
  2. Monitor and analyze security logs and alerts to identify potential threats and take proactive measures to mitigate risks.
  3.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and implement security solutions that align with industry best practices.
  4. Conduct regular security assessments and audits to ensure compliance with regulations and company policies.
  5. Stay informed on the latest security trends and emerging threats to continuously improve security measures.
  6. Respond to security incidents and conduct thorough investigations to determine the root cause and implement remediation actions.
  7. Develop and maintain disaster recovery and business continuity plans to ensure the availability of critical systems.
  8. Perform regular vulnerability assessments and penetration testing to identify and remediate any vulnerabilities.
  9. Participate in security incident response planning and execute response procedures as needed.
  10. Train and educate employees on security best practices and procedures to promote a culture of security awareness.
  11. Manage and maintain security tools and technologies to ensure their effectiveness and efficiency.
  12. Collaborate with third-party vendors and service providers to ensure the security of outsourced systems and data.
  13. Generate and maintain documentation related to security procedures, incidents, and remediation actions.
  14. Continuously evaluate and improve security operations processes to increase efficiency and effectiveness.
  15. Serve as a subject matter expert on security operations and provide guidance and support to team members.

Job Qualifications
  • Bachelor's Degree In Computer Science, Information Technology, Or A Related Field.

  • Minimum Of 3-5 Years Of Experience In Network Security Operations, Preferably In A Large-Scale Environment.

  • Strong Understanding Of Security Protocols And Standards, Such As Tcp/Ip, Ssl, Tls, And Dns.

  • In-Depth Knowledge Of Security Tools And Technologies, Such As Firewalls, Intrusion Detection And Prevention Systems, And Vulnerability Management.

  • Relevant Certifications, Such As Cissp, Cism, Or Giac, Are Highly Desirable.
